Student Performance Predictor
This project predicts students' math scores using demographic and academic factors such as gender, race or ethnicity, parental level of education, lunch type, test preparation course completion, and scores in writing and reading (both out of 100). By applying machine learning techniques, the model aims to identify patterns and provide insights that contribute to understanding and improving students' academic performance.
Movie Recommender System
The Movie Recommender System is a machine learning project that provides personalized movie recommendations based on user preferences and historical data. This project utilizes collaborative filtering and content-based filtering techniques to suggest movies that users are likely to enjoy. By implementing this system, I aimed to enhance user experience and engagement in movie selection.
Calories Burn Prediction
This project aims to predict the number of calories burned based on various factors such as Gender, Age, Weight, Height, Workout Duration, Heart Rate and Body Temperature. By leveraging machine learning techniques, it seeks to provide accurate and insightful calorie estimations, which can help users in managing fitness and health goals effectively.
